The process of increasing a net payment to determine the original, pre-tax amount is a common practice in compensation administration. This calculation reverses the effects of taxes and other deductions to arrive at the gross figure from which the net amount was derived. For example, an employee might receive a net bonus of $1,000 after all applicable withholdings. The employer performs this calculation to ascertain the original bonus amount before taxes and deductions, ensuring the correct payment is issued and reported.

This methodology offers a valuable tool for employers aiming to provide specific net amounts to employees, frequently used for relocation assistance, bonuses, or other supplemental payments. This benefits employee morale by ensuring that the employee receives the anticipated net amount, without having to worry about tax implications eroding the intended value. Historically, this method has grown in popularity as businesses seek to streamline compensation packages and offer more transparent and predictable payouts.

The procedure for determining the average discrepancy between two related sets of data involves a series of well-defined steps. Initially, calculate the difference between each corresponding pair of observations. These individual differences are then summed. Finally, this sum is divided by the total number of pairs to yield a single value representing the central tendency of the disparities. For instance, to quantify the effect of a training program on test scores, one would subtract pre-training scores from post-training scores for each participant, sum these differences, and then divide by the number of participants.

This calculation provides a concise metric for evaluating the systematic shift between two conditions or populations. Its utility spans numerous disciplines, from evaluating the effectiveness of interventions in healthcare to assessing the impact of policy changes in economics. Historically, quantifying average variation has been instrumental in advancing statistical inference and enabling evidence-based decision-making across various fields.

The concept relates to a system for estimating running performance and predicting race times based on current or recent performance levels. It employs formulas and tables derived from statistical analysis of runners’ race results, providing equivalent performances across different distances. An individual who can run a 5K in 20 minutes, for example, can use this to estimate their potential marathon time.

This method is important for training optimization, goal setting, and race strategy. It allows runners to gauge their progress, understand their strengths and weaknesses across various distances, and establish realistic targets for future races. Historically, such systems have been developed and refined by coaches and exercise scientists to better understand the relationship between pace, distance, and overall athletic ability, providing a scientific framework for predicting performance.

Determining the percentage change between two values involves finding the difference between the initial and final figures, dividing that difference by the initial value, and then multiplying the result by 100. For instance, if a product’s price increases from $20 to $25, the difference ($5) is divided by the original price ($20), resulting in 0.25. Multiplying this by 100 yields a 25% increase.

Quantifying proportional change is crucial for analyzing trends, evaluating performance, and making informed decisions across diverse fields. Its application spans financial analysis, where it aids in assessing investment returns; marketing, where it measures campaign effectiveness; and scientific research, where it tracks experimental outcomes. This method allows for a standardized comparison of data, irrespective of the original scale.

A utility designed to simplify interdimensional navigation in sandbox games calculates corresponding coordinates between the primary world and its subterranean counterpart. For example, inputting Overworld coordinates of X:160, Z:240 into this tool returns Nether coordinates of approximately X:20, Z:30, enabling efficient portal placement.

The value of such a tool lies in its capacity to streamline resource acquisition and base building within the Nether. By accurately determining the linked location, users can minimize travel time and maximize exploration efficiency, bypassing the inherent dangers associated with blind navigation. Its prevalence is tied to the game’s design, where the Nether operates on a reduced scale compared to the main world.

Determining the value of partially completed goods remaining at the end of an accounting period represents a key process in cost accounting. This valuation involves assessing the costs associated with materials, labor, and overhead applied to units that have not yet reached completion. For instance, a manufacturing company producing furniture may have several pieces in various stages of assembly. The cost of lumber, glue, and upholstery used, along with the wages of employees working on those pieces, and a portion of factory overhead like utilities and rent, must be calculated to arrive at a total valuation for the unfinished furniture.

Accurately assessing the value of these unfinished goods provides several crucial benefits. It ensures that financial statements present a true and fair view of a company’s financial position. Moreover, it aids in making informed decisions about production planning, pricing strategies, and overall inventory management. Historically, the methods for valuing these items have evolved from simple estimations to more sophisticated techniques incorporating activity-based costing and standard costing systems, reflecting the increasing complexity of modern manufacturing processes.

A tool designed to estimate the mileage accrual or redemption value associated with Cathay Pacific’s loyalty program, Asia Miles. It provides a means to project the Asia Miles earned from flights based on fare class, distance traveled, and membership status, or to determine the number of miles required for award flights, upgrades, or other redemption options. For example, a traveler might use it to calculate the miles gained from a round-trip business class flight from New York to Hong Kong, or to ascertain the miles needed for a flight upgrade from economy to premium economy on a specific route.

The utility of such an instrument resides in its ability to facilitate informed decisions regarding flight selection and loyalty program participation. It allows members to strategically plan travel to maximize mileage earnings, thereby accelerating progress towards desired rewards. It also empowers users to compare the value of different redemption options, optimizing the utilization of their accrued miles. Historically, such calculations were performed manually, relying on published charts and tables, making the automated and readily accessible tool a considerable improvement in user experience and efficiency.

A tool designed to estimate the profitability of paid advertising campaigns, it functions by quantifying the return generated for every dollar spent. For example, if a business invests $100 in a paid search campaign and generates $300 in revenue, the tool helps determine if that investment was worthwhile after accounting for all associated costs.

Understanding campaign performance through this calculation is vital for effective budget allocation and strategic decision-making. Monitoring these metrics allows businesses to refine targeting, optimize ad creatives, and adjust bidding strategies for maximum efficiency. Historically, such analyses were often conducted manually, but specialized software and online utilities now automate much of the process, offering greater accuracy and speed.

This tool facilitates the computation of responsiveness in quantity demanded for a good or service in relation to alterations in its price. For instance, it can quantify the percentage change in the number of units consumers are willing to purchase given a specific percentage change in the item’s price point. This calculation yields a coefficient representing the degree of sensitivity.

Understanding the sensitivity of consumer demand to price fluctuations provides essential data for pricing strategies, revenue forecasting, and marketing decisions. Businesses utilize this metric to optimize pricing for maximum profitability and to anticipate the impact of potential price adjustments on sales volume. Historically, this concept has been a cornerstone of economic analysis, enabling informed resource allocation and market prediction.
